Especificación | |||
Producto | Microsiga Protheus | Módulo | Gestión de Personal |
Segmento ejecutor | Mercado Internacional | ||
Projeto |
| IRM |
|
Requisito |
| Subtarea |
|
Chamado | TVCVZ3 | ||
País | ( ) Brasil ( X ) Argentina ( ) México ( ) Chile ( ) Paraguay ( ) Ecuador ( ) EEUU ( ) Colombia ( ) Otro _____________. | ||
Otros |
El presente documento, tiene por objetivo detallar las especificaciones que darán solución a la generación del Nuevo Formulario Anual de Ganancias.
Rutina | Tipo de Operación | Opción de Menú | Reglas de Negocio |
UPDGPEMI.PRW | Modificación |
|
|
GPER801.PRW | Modificación | Actualizaciones | Definic. Calculo | |
GPTABARG.PRW | Modificación | Actualizaciones | Definic. Calculo | |
GPER999GPEM883.PRW | Creación | Informes | Informes Legales |
|
Actualización al diccionario de datos (UPDGPEMI)
Modificar la rutina de update para el módulo de Gestión de Personal (UPDGPEMI) para:
Modificar el fuente GPTABARG, GPER801
Formulario Anual de Ganancias
Al ejecutar la rutina se mostrara la ventana con el grupo de preguntas. Se deben informar todos los parámetros.
Una vez seleccionado el periodo, se debe identificar si el mismo se encuentra cerrado o abierto, consultando el valor que el periodo tiene registrado en el campo RCH_STATUS, si el valor es ‘5’ el periodo se encuentra cerrado, si es distinto a ‘5’ se encuentra abierto.
Si el periodo está abierto la información será recuperada de la tabla SRC – Movimientos del periodo, si el periodo está cerrado acceder a la tabla SRD – Histórico de movimientos.
De los registros previamente seleccionados, se deberá hacer una nueva selección, eligiendo los conceptos que efectivamente se deben incluir en el formulario. Con el valor del campo RC_PD o RD_PD (según corresponda), se accederá a la tabla SRV - Conceptos, y se verificara el contenido del campo RV_CODIGRN. Si el valor es distinto de vació o nulo, el concepto se deberá incluir en el formulario.
Con esta información se creara una tabla temporal (FGA) con los siguientes datos:
Campo | Descripción | Abierto / SRC | Cerrado / SRD | SRV |
---|---|---|---|---|
FGA_MAT | Matricula | RC_MAT | RD_MAT | |
FGA_POSIC | Posición de Impresión | RV_CODGRN | ||
FGA_VALOR | Importe | RC_VALOR | RD_VALOR |
El contenido deberá clasificarse por FGA_MAT y dentro de esto por FGA_POSIC.
Por cada matricula (FGA_MAT) se imprimirá un formulario tal como se detalla en el anexo A, en todos los casos este formulario sera de una hoja. Y todo el contenido del formulario, con excepción de los números rojos, se imprimirán para todos los legajos existentes en la tabla. El ID identifica el dato a imprimir en el formulario Anexo.
ID | Con el Dato | Tabla | Dato a Imprimir |
---|---|---|---|
1 | FGA_MAT | SRA | RA_CIC |
2 | FGA_MAT | SRA | RA_NOME |
3 | FGA_MAT | ||
4 | FGA_MAT | SRA | RA_ENDEREC |
5 | FGA_MAT | SRA | RA_CEP |
6 | FGA_MAT | SRA | RA_LOCALID |
7 | FGA_MAT | SRA | RA_ESTADO |
8 | SM0 | M0_CGC | |
9 | SM0 | M0_NOMECOM | |
10 | Fecha (MV_PAR08) | ||
11 | RCH | RCH_ANO | |
12 | Declaración Jurada (MV_PAR10) | ||
13 | Tipo Declaración Jurada (MV_PAR11) | ||
14 | Ubicar con FGA_POSIC el renglón a imprimir | FGA | FGA_VALOR |
15 | Sumatoria de 1a + 1b + 1c `+ 1d | ||
16 | Sumatoria de 2a a 2q | ||
17 | Sumatoria de 3a a 3e | ||
18 | Lugar (MV_PAR07) y Fecha (MV_PAR08) | ||
19 | Cargo y Nombre representante Legal (MV_PAR09) | ||
20 | Prever la posibilidad de incluir FIRMA |
Anexo A
Anexo B
Codigo | Descripción |
1a | Remuneración Bruta |
1b | Remuneración No alcanzada |
1c | Remuneración Exenta |
1d | Remuneración otros empleos |
2a | Aportes a fondo de jubilación, retiros, pensiones |
2b | Aportes Obra Social |
2c | Cuota Sindical |
2d | Aportes Jubilatorios Otros Empleos |
2e | Aportes Obras Sociales Otros Empleos |
2f | Cuota Sindical Otros Empleos |
2g | Cuotas medico asistenciales |
2h | Primas del Seguro de Vida para caso de muerte |
2i | Gastos de Sepelio |
2j | Gastos estimativos para corredores y viajantes de comercio |
2k | Donaciones |
2l | Descuentos obligatorios |
2m | Honorarios por servicios de asistencia sanitaria |
2n | Intereses Créditos Hipotecarios |
2o | Aportes al capital social |
2p | Empleados del servicio doméstico (Ley 26.063, art 16) |
2q | Aportes a Cajas Complementarias de Previsión |
3a | Ganancia NO Imponible |
Tablas Utilizadas
1. Creación de Campos en el archivo SX3 – Campos:
Campo | RV_CODIGRN |
Tipo | C |
Tamaño | 3 |
Valor Inicial |
|
Obligatorio | Sí ( ) No ( x ) |
Descripción | Codigo Imposto Ganancia |
Título | Cod. Imp Gan3 |
Picture | @! |
Help de Campo | Código de impuesto para formulario anual de ganancias |
Archivo o Código del Script: AAA – Negociación Financiera o /*Versao=CP.2014.12_03*/
Índice | Clave |
01 | <FI9_FILIAL+FI9_IDDARF+FI9_STATUS> |
02 | <FI9_FILIAL+FI9_FORNEC+ FI9_LOJA+FI9_EMISS+FI9_IDDARF> |
03 | <FI9_FILIAL+FI9_FORNEC+ FI9_LOJA+FI9_PREFIX+FI9_NUM+FI9_PARCEL+FI9_TIPO> |
Campo
<AAA_PERESP>
Tipo
<N>
Tamaño
<6>
Valor Inicial
<Varia de acuerdo con el tipo informado. Por ejemplo, cuando el campo “tipo” es date, en este campo se puede informar una fecha>.
Obligatorio
Sí ( ) No ( )
Descripción
<Referencia mínima para cálculo>
Título
<Ref.Calc.>
Picture
<@E999.99>
Creación de Preguntas en el archivo SX1 – Archivo de Preguntas:
X1_ORDEM | 01 |
X1_PERGUNT | ¿Procedimiento? |
X1_TIPO | C |
X1_TAMANHO | 3 |
X1_GSC | G |
X1_VAR01 | MV_PAR02 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| .RHROT. |
X1_ORDEM | 02 |
X1_PERGUNT | ¿Proceso? |
X1_TIPO | C |
X1_TAMANHO | 5 |
X1_GSC | G |
X1_VAR01 | MV_PAR01 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| .RHPRO. |
X1_ORDEM | 03 |
X1_PERGUNT | ¿Periodo? |
X1_TIPO | C |
X1_TAMANHO | 6 |
X1_GSC | G |
X1_VAR01 | MV_PAR03 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| .RHPRO. |
X1_ORDEM | 04 |
X1_PERGUNT | ¿Número de Pago? |
X1_TIPO | C |
X1_TAMANHO | 2 |
X1_GSC | G |
X1_VAR01 | MV_PAR04 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| .RHNPA. |
X1_ORDEM | 05 |
X1_PERGUNT | ¿De Matricula? |
X1_TIPO | C |
X1_TAMANHO | 6 |
X1_GSC | G |
X1_VAR01 | MV_PAR05 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| .RHMATD. |
X1_ORDEM | 06 |
X1_PERGUNT | ¿A Matricula? |
X1_TIPO | C |
X1_TAMANHO | 6 |
X1_GSC | G |
X1_VAR01 | MV_PAR06 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| .RHMATA. |
X1_ORDEM | 07 |
X1_PERGUNT | ¿Lugar? |
X1_TIPO | C |
X1_TAMANHO | 30 |
X1_GSC | G |
X1_VAR01 | MV_PAR07 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| Lugar que el usuario desea que figure en el Formulario |
X1_ORDEM | 08 |
X1_PERGUNT | ¿Fecha? |
Help de Campo
<Informar el % que el alumno pagará en efectivo (dinero). Ese % podrá modificarse durante la negociación>
<Información utilizada en la línea Protheus>.
Nombre: FINSRF2
X1_ORDEM
01
X1_PERGUNT
X1_TIPO | D |
X1_TAMANHO | 8 |
X1_GSC | G |
X1_VAR01 | MV_ |
PAR08 |
X1_DEF01 |
- |
X1_CNT01 |
- | |
X1_HELP | Fecha |
que el usuario desea que figure en el Formulario |
X1_ORDEM | 09 |
X1_PERGUNT | ¿Representante Legal? |
X1_TIPO | C |
X1_TAMANHO | 30 |
X1_GSC | G |
X1_VAR01 | MV_PAR09 |
X1_DEF01 | - |
X1_CNT01 | - |
X1_HELP | Cargo y Nombre representante Legal que el usuario desea que figure en el Formulario |
X1_ORDEM | 10 |
X1_PERGUNT | ¿Declaración jurada? |
X1_TIPO | C |
X1_TAMANHO | 1 |
X1_GSC | C |
X1_VAR01 | MV_PAR10 |
X1_DEF01 | A=ANUAL |
X1_DEF02 | F=FINAL |
X1_HELP | Declaración jurada A=Anual o F=Final. |
X1_ORDEM | 11 |
X1_PERGUNT | ¿Tipo Declaración? |
X1_TIPO | C |
X1_TAMANHO | 1 |
X1_GSC | C |
X1_VAR01 | MV_PAR11 |
X1_DEF01 | O=Original |
X1_DEF02 | R=Rectificativa |
X1_HELP | Tipo declaración O=Original o R=Rectificativa |